Types of Paint Warranties Explained

Not all warranties are the same. Some only cover defects in the paint, while others protect against poor application. Here’s what you need to know about different types of warranties before committing to a paint job.

1. Manufacturer Warranties – Covers Paint Defects Only

These warranties come from paint brands like Sherwin-Williams, Behr, or Benjamin Moore. They typically cover issues caused by defects in the paint itself, like premature fading or peeling, but they don’t cover problems related to how the paint was applied.

Key points:

  • Covers manufacturer defects (like faulty paint batches)
  • Does NOT cover improper application or environmental damage
  • Usually lasts 5–15 years

If your painter skips proper prep work or applies the paint incorrectly, the manufacturer won’t cover the damage, which is why a contractor’s warranty is just as important.

2. Painting Company Warranties – Covers Labor & Workmanship

This type of warranty comes from the company that painted your home. A strong workmanship warranty ensures that the job was done correctly and that you won’t have issues due to poor surface preparation or improper application.

Key points:

  • Covers labor and workmanship mistakes
  • Often lasts between 2–10 years, depending on the company
  • Does NOT cover damage from weather, mold, or homeowner neglect

When choosing a painter, always ask about their workmanship warranty. If they don’t offer one, that’s a red flag.

3. Limited vs. Lifetime Warranties – What’s the Catch?

Ever see a paint brand or painting company advertising a lifetime warranty? It sounds great, until you read the fine print.

  • Limited Warranties cover certain conditions, like fading or peeling within a set period.
  • Lifetime Warranties often come with restrictions, “lifetime” may mean only 7–10 years.

Don’t be fooled by marketing language! Always ask what’s actually covered and for how long.

Common Exclusions in Paint Warranties

Here’s the tough truth: most warranties don’t cover as much as homeowners think. If you don’t understand the exclusions, you might find yourself with a failing paint job and no coverage.

What Most Warranties Won’t Cover

  • Extreme Weather Damage – Heavy rain, humidity, or UV rays can cause premature fading, but many warranties exclude weather-related issues.
  • Improper Surface Preparation – If the painter skips sanding, priming, or cleaning the surface, your paint may peel fast—and the warranty won’t help.
  • Mold, Mildew, or Water Damage – If moisture builds up under the paint, it can cause bubbling or peeling. Most warranties exclude this.
  • DIY Touch-Ups or Modifications – If you repaint or patch up spots yourself, it can void your warranty.

How to Maximize Your Paint Warranty

A warranty is only as good as how well you maintain your home’s paint. Here’s how to get the most out of your warranty and extend the life of your paint job.

1. Work with a Reputable Painting Company

  • Choose a professional painting company with solid workmanship guarantees.
  • Read reviews and ask about their warranty terms before hiring them.
  • A reputable painter ensures proper prep work, which is key for long-lasting results.

2. Ensure Proper Surface Preparation

  • Good prep work = long-lasting paint.
  • The surface should be clean, sanded, and primed before applying paint.
  • Ask your painter what prep steps they take—if they cut corners, your paint job won’t last.

3. Maintain Your Home’s Paint Job

  • Wash painted surfaces to remove dirt, dust, and mildew buildup.
  • Repair minor chips and cracks early to prevent major peeling.
  • Inspect your paint annually and schedule touch-ups if needed.

Following these steps can add years to your paint’s lifespan and ensure your warranty remains valid.
